About Chamkot Village

Chamkot is a small village in Bhatwari tehsil, in the district of Uttarkashi, Uttarakhand.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 147, made up of 78 males and 69 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 885 females per 1000 males. The village covers 71.45 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 249193,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Chamkot

The census records public bus service for Chamkot as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 10+ km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
